The Solution
We decided to change this behaviour for the current beta. We now send the Note Off first and then the other feedback data. But this change is very tricky, it might break things on places which we do not expect. Therefore we decided to make it optional for this beta. You need to turn it on explicitely if you want it.
You need to create a textfile called Options.txt and place it in the .../Preferences/Ableton/Live606b1 folder. This file needs to contain this line of text:
-_SwitchOrderOfSuccessiveClipStartStop
If there is allready an Options.txt file simply add this line.

Assign a note to a clip, enable remote output in Live's prefs.
It'll send out the following velocity messages:
0 = Clip stopped
1 = Clip repeat
126 = Clip Triggered
127 = Clip started
